Remote Sensing for earth observation and the various mechanisms involved in the process of information acquisition, storage, and distribution have become a necessity for the implementation of the sustainable development process in today's world. Everything from communication and military surveillance to oceanography and terrain mapping is dependent on the data from aerial sources and the functionalities provided by the satellites. This book aims to provide a basic yet thorough understanding of the process of remote sensing in terms of visual information generation. The chapters of this book are so aligned that it takes the reader through the whole process of image development, both historical and future, and provide a comprehensive description of the image generation process both digital and analog.The authors of this book, hope to be able to provide a platform for newer entrants into the field of remote sensing or image sensing such that they can utilize their existing knowledge base to progress into the specifics of this field of study.
